BRIM Biotechnology: 4 sponsored US clinical trials, 1 recruiting.
BRIM Biotechnology sponsors 4 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 1 of them currently recruiting, and 3 completed. 1 of these trials are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 3 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most-studied condition in this pipeline is Dry Eye Syndrome, with 1 trials.

How open-pipeline share is computed
Recruiting share is recruiting_count divided by trial_count for this sponsor in the public registry export. Status can change between pulls; treat the figure as a research-attention snapshot, not product availability.
